Whether you’re headed to the grocery store or on a full-fledged road trip, car seat toys can help make the ride more enjoyable for you and baby. They give your little one something to look at and interact with, potentially preventing a meltdown, so you can keep your eyes and attention where they belong — safely on the road. When it comes to a car seat toy, here’s what Kathleen Grady, MD, a pediatrician with UH Rainbow Babies & Children’s in Cleveland, Ohio recommends to look for in a toy that will keep baby safe and happy:Made from baby-friendly, non-toxic materials. Additionally, the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) recommends soft, lightweight toys.No detachable, small parts. The toy should not have any components that could become loose as they could become a potential choking hazard. Easy to clean. You want to make sure you’re able to avoid the spread of germs. Attached to the car seat. “A lost toy is likely to make for an unhappy baby if your baby drops it while playing with it.” If your child is a toddler, she may be able to grab it, but it’s always a smart idea to have a few toys and books within arm’s reach or your child — just in case — Dr. Grady suggests. Developmentally appropriate toys. This is an important consideration when choosing a good toy, for the car or anywhere, Dr. Grady says. “Young infants may enjoy the contrast of a black/white/red toy, while older baby’s can be entertained by a mirror, especially as baby starts to recognize herself,” she says. “Toys that make noises when touched and have various textures are great for baby's senses once they are able to reach out and grab objects.”Avoid tablets. “Toys and activities that allow active participation in play are much preferred over tablets or screens,” Dr. Grady says.  “Active play fosters developmental achievement in a more meaningful way. While play is certainly restricted during a car ride, offering toys and books that your child may reach for and touch are more beneficial than merely watching a screen.” The AAP concurs and recommends children under 18 months old not have any screen time.
